How Does Professional Kitchen Renovation Work?

Professional kitchen renovation starts with a layout design consultation, followed by coordinated installation of cabinets, countertops, appliances, and fixtures for a seamless transformation.

The process begins with evaluating your current kitchen space and identifying opportunities to improve flow and functionality. Your contractor will discuss your cooking habits, storage needs, and design preferences to create a layout that works for your household.

Once the plan is finalized, demolition and prep work clear the way for new installations. Cabinets are positioned first to establish the kitchen footprint, followed by countertops, backsplashes, and appliances. Flooring and light fixtures complete the renovation, resulting in a cohesive and modern space.

What Should You Consider Before Starting a Kitchen Remodel?

Before starting a kitchen remodel, consider your budget, desired layout changes, appliance upgrades, storage solutions, and timeline to ensure the project aligns with your goals and daily routine.

Think about how you use your kitchen each day. If you entertain frequently, an open layout with an island may suit you better than a closed galley design. Evaluate whether your current appliances meet your needs or if upgrades will improve efficiency.

Which Materials Are Best for Countertops and Backsplashes?

The best materials for countertops and backsplashes include granite, quartz, and tile, chosen for durability, ease of maintenance, and ability to complement your kitchen design style.

Granite offers natural beauty and heat resistance, making it ideal for busy cooking spaces. Quartz provides a non-porous surface that resists stains and requires minimal upkeep. Both materials come in a wide range of colors and patterns to match any aesthetic.

Tile backsplashes add texture and visual interest while protecting walls from splashes and spills. Subway tiles remain a popular choice for their clean lines, while mosaic patterns can introduce bold accents. How Do Verona Winters Affect Kitchen Remodeling Projects?

Verona winters can affect kitchen remodeling by delaying material deliveries and requiring careful temperature control during installations, but indoor projects typically proceed on schedule with proper planning.

Cold weather can slow shipments of cabinets, countertops, and appliances, so ordering materials early helps prevent delays. Indoor heating keeps work areas comfortable and ensures adhesives, grout, and finishes cure correctly even when temperatures drop outside.
